Examples of Ice-Breakers What follows are ten sets of two slides each. The first of the series is the title of the workshop; the second is the opening exercise. I use introductions as ice-breakers.
INTRODUCTION TO ASSERTIVENESS Sally B. Philips, EdD, CEAP Director University of Miami EA Employee Assistance P Program
INTRODUCTIONS Choose a partner Prepare to tell the group Your partners first name One incident in which your partner was assertive during the last month Introduce each other to the group
